The Lowe family invite you to visit Wren Cottage which is on the historic Grade 2 listed Fairboroughs Farm set in the beautiful Staffordshire Moorlands on the south west edge of the Peak District. The farm was part of the Environmentally Sensitive Area initiative for 20 years until it ended in 2013. However the family are dedicated to continuing to preserve the beautiful, ancient and natural environment in which they live. We have recently changed our heating to a green biomass system.

Look at our FACEBOOK page to see the beauty of the surroundings in which Wren Cottage is set and to see pictures of Red deer and other resident animals! Wifi is available.

In 2002 Wren Cottage was converted from a grade 2 listed stone traditional cow shed built in 1500's. It is situated at the end of a run of traditional stone barns and opens out onto the farm lawns and garden. Fairboroughs which is a working beef/sheep farm which also incoporates Fairboroughs Horse Riding Holidays.

It doesn't matter what time of year you visit Wren Cottage the idyllic setting offers a restful but interesting centre for your holiday. There is much wild life to be seen even a herd of wild Red Deer! Many visitors spend time watching the miriad of wild birds on the feeders in fact 22 varieties have been identified so far!

This is an ideal location for visitors who wish to explore Staffordshire, Derbyshire or Cheshire.It is also just a stride from Heaton House Farm Rushton Spencer which is a very popular wedding venue.

Wren cottage has been converted to a high standard with full central heating. It has constantly acheived a 4 star rating since it was opened in 2002.
